Title :
A Comparative Study of an AADI RDCP600, an RDI ADCP (1200 KHz) and a Triaxys Wave buoy in the Dee Estuary

Abstract :
A field trial was conducted from March 2007 to April 2007 in the Dee estuary comparing AADI RDCP600 measurements with RDI ADCP (1200 KHz) and Triaxys wave buoy measurements. The trial lasted for thirty days. The RDCP600 and RDI ADCP (1200 KHz) were mounted together on the STABLE III frame and deployed at 53 22.151N 3 14.391W. The Triaxys wave buoy was deployed at 53 23.410N 3 14.381W. The depth at these sites is about 20 m. The RDCP600 and RDI ADCP were set-up to make measurements used for waves processing at the same time for a period of twenty minutes at hourly intervals, as well as measuring velocities throughout the water column at ten minute intervals. The data produced by the three instruments was post processed by the respective software and the results are given and discussed. The RDCP600 was also fitted with a conductivity cell, this is compared with the C&T mounted on the STABLE III frame.
